Praia de Marudá, located in Marapanim, Pará, Brazil, is a serene coastal destination known for its unspoiled natural beauty and tranquil atmosphere. Nestled along the northern Brazilian coastline, this beach offers expansive sandy shores, swaying palm trees, and warm tropical waters, making it ideal for relaxation and nature immersion. The remote setting fosters a laid-back vibe, attracting visitors seeking an escape from urban crowds, with local fishermen often seen preparing their catch, adding to the authentic coastal charm.
The surrounding area retains a rustic, undeveloped character, though nearby villages provide glimpses into the region’s cultural traditions. Its proximity to the Amazon Rainforest’s edge allows visitors to experience a unique blend of marine and tropical ecosystems. Sunsets here are particularly breathtaking, painting the sky in vivid oranges and pinks over the horizon.
